    Audio Processing Digital audio is widely available from speech, music, and natural sounds, most of which can also be algorithmically synthesized. Digital audio can be manipulated in a variety of ways, including editing (trim, split, join, ...), enhancing (amplify, denoise, ...), analyzing (visualize, classify, ...), and creating effects (pitch shift, adding reverb, ...).

    Audio processing objects (APOs), provide software based digital signal processing for Windows audio streams. An APO is a COM host object that contains an algorithm that is written to provide a specific Digital Signal Processing (DSP) effect. This capability is known informally as an "audio effect." Examples of APOs include graphic equalizers, reverb, tremolo, …
